One of the most impactful applications of behavioral science in veterinary medicine is the widespread adoption of "Fear-Free" and low-stress handling methodologies. Standard veterinary visits have traditionally been highly stressful for animals, involving forceful restraint, unfamiliar odors, and frightening sounds.

Low-Stress Handling (LSH) techniques, pioneered by experts like Dr. Sophia Yin, are becoming mandatory in accredited veterinary hospitals. This involves reading subtle body language (e.g., a cat’s flattened whiskers, a dog’s "half-moon eye"), using pheromone diffusers (Adaptil for dogs, Feliway for cats), and training staff in cooperative care—allowing the animal to consent to each step of the exam.
